Overview
- In a new Pinkvilla interview, Ram Gopal Varma admits that filming the intimate moment between Amitabh Bachchan and the late Jiah Khan in Nishabd was a mistake.
- He says the film’s premise did not align with Bachchan’s public persona and calls the project controversial for its time.
- Varma maintains that Nishabd remains one of his most sensitive films and praises Bachchan’s work as among the actor’s best performances.
- Released in 2007, the film portrayed a relationship between a 60-year-old man and his daughter’s 18-year-old friend, drew inspiration from American Beauty and Anokha Rishta, and underperformed at the box office.
- Times Now and News18 reported on the comments after the Pinkvilla interview, bringing renewed attention to the film’s legacy.
